dc.description.abstract | In this paper, the design of an Ultra Wideband slotted microstrip patch antenna is presented. The proposed antenna has good performance of UWB with impedance bandwidth between 1.78 GHz to 11.13 GHz. The antenna exhibits the return loss (S11) below -10 dB for the frequency range mentioned. Effects of design antenna parameters such as the slot (size, position and dimension), patch shape and feed width have been investigated to obtain a better S11 value. Results are obtained using CST Microwave Studio. ©2009 IEEE. | en_US |
